How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 92110?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 92110 Studio Apartments | $2,253 | $1,084 | $2,920 |
| 92110 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,583 | $1,180 | $3,952 |
| 92110 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,441 | $2,400 | $5,996 |
| 92110 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,363 | $3,225 | $12,248 |
| 92110 4 Bedroom Apartments | $9,746 | $9,746 | $9,746 |
